 Workshop on Bodo Folk Music


Description: The Workshop on �Bodo Folk Music� organized by BSLA (Bodo Students Literary Association) in collaboration with the Department of Bodo was formally started from 13th March, 2023 and lasted for 3 months up to 15th June, 2023. Dr. Prasanta Rabha, Assistant Professor, Department of Assamese was invited to inaugurate the Workshop which was taken place in front of the Auditorium of B.H. College, Howly. On that day Sailendra Kakati, HOD of the Economics Department of B.H. college also attended the inaugural session of the Workshop as invited guest. Both of them in their inaugural speech emphasized to keep passing on traditional knowledge with all cultural values generation to generation for the sake of their own identity while addressing the student community. In the long period of three months of the Workshop participants are taught the arts and skills of playing various musical instruments of Bodos like-siphung (flute), Kham (Bodo Drum), Serja (Violin like traditional musical instrument), jotha (cymbal), thorkha, etc. The students, who have participated in the Workshop, today, they can play the traditional musical instruments as well, as a result of the same. The knowledge and skills provided through the Workshop will make positive impact on students� future lives.
